How much do senior backend developer jobs pay per year?

As of Aug 11, 2026, the average yearly pay for senior backend developer in Connecticut is $133,027.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$114,600.00 and $148,900.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What does a senior backend developer do?

A Senior Backend Developer is responsible for designing, building, and maintaining the server-side logic of web applications. They work with databases, APIs, and server infrastructure to ensure that applications run smoothly, securely, and efficiently. In addition to writing robust code, they often mentor junior developers, contribute to architectural decisions, and collaborate with frontend teams to deliver seamless user experiences. Their expertise is crucial for scaling applications and implementing best practices in software development.

What is the difference between Senior Backend Developer vs Backend Developer?

AspectSenior Backend DeveloperBackend Developer
Required Experience5+ years, leadership skills1-3 years, foundational skills
ResponsibilitiesDesign architecture, mentor juniors, optimize systemsImplement features, fix bugs, write code
Skills & CertificationsAdvanced coding, system design, relevant certificationsBasic coding, database knowledge
Work EnvironmentCollaborates with cross-functional teams, often in larger projectsFocuses on individual tasks within projects

The main difference between a Senior Backend Developer and a Backend Developer lies in experience, responsibilities, and leadership. Senior Backend Developers typically have more years of experience, take on complex system design, and mentor junior staff, whereas Backend Developers focus on implementing features and fixing bugs. Both roles are essential in backend development teams, but the senior role involves more strategic and leadership duties.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a senior backend developer,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Senior Backend Developer, you need advanced proficiency in server-side programming languages (such as Java, Python, or Node.js), deep understanding of API design, and experience with database management, often supported by a degree in computer science or related field. Familiarity with version control systems (like Git), cloud platforms (such as AWS or Azure), and relevant certifications in backend technologies are commonly required. Strong problem-solving abilities, effective communication, and leadership skills help you collaborate with cross-functional teams and mentor junior developers. These competencies ensure robust, scalable backend systems and drive successful project delivery in complex technical environments.

What are common challenges senior backend developers face when leading complex projects, and how can they address them?

Senior Backend Developers often encounter challenges such as integrating legacy systems with new technologies, ensuring scalability under increased load, and coordinating cross-functional teams for seamless feature delivery. Addressing these challenges typically involves proactive architectural planning, clear communication with frontend and DevOps teams, and adopting best practices like code reviews and automated testing. Staying updated on emerging technologies and fostering a culture of knowledge sharing within the team also help in overcoming technical obstacles and driving successful project outcomes.
